Very grateful to our local shire for supporting our enthroned get parents (and the... WebThere’s a 55km rail corridor that winds through Dja Dja Wurrung country from Castlemaine to Maryborough. Over the decades it has fallen into disuse and been abandoned. Castlemaine-Maryborough Rail Trail was founded in 2024 to transform it into a trail for cyclists, walkers and horse-riders of all ages. We want to connect communities, defend ...

WebFederal Black Spot Program funding will enable Mount Alexander Shire Council to continue its upgrade of Fogartys Gap Road, including the provision of sealed shoulders. This is a popular route for road cyclists and several have been fatally injured in the last few years.
